What does the t_xitando emoji mean?

A smug wolf character tapping his head to signal he is cheating or playing smart.

This emoji features a 3D-rendered anthropomorphic wolf making the 'taps head' gesture, a popular internet meme signifying intelligence or, in this context, 'cheating' (xitando). The Portuguese text 'TÔ XITANDO MESMO' translates to 'I am indeed cheating,' making it a perfect reaction for gaming servers when someone makes a questionable play or wants to jokingly admit to using hacks.

When to use it

  • Admitting to using hacks in competitive games
  • Jokingly bragging about a suspicious gaming play
  • Mocking opponents after a lucky winning streak
  • Showing off a clever or unconventional strategy

How to add this emoji

Add to Discord
  1. Click Download PNG above to save the t_xitando image.
  2. Open Discord and go to Server Settings → Emoji.
  3. Click Upload Emoji and choose the downloaded file.
  4. Give it a name and save. You need the Manage Emojis and Stickers permission.
